In Game 2 of the 2026 NBA Finals, Victor Wembanyama committed a critical turnover that may impact the San Antonio Spurs' chances. With the score tied at 104 and seconds remaining, Wembanyama passed to Stephon Castle, who was unaware, resulting in a steal by Jalen Brunson of the New York Knicks. Wembanyama's unconventional decision led to a foul on Brunson, adding to the tension of the game. Spurs fans are left reeling from the pivotal moment as the series progresses.
